A team at the Massachusetts Institute of Technology (MIT) has developed a way to make cement without heating, potentially eliminating the carbon produced in the process.
Think about it. The manufacture of cement amounts to about 8 per cent of our total contribution of CO2 to the atmosphere.( without carbon to burn the needed furnaces don’t get to the required 1500 degrees Fahrenheit )

MIT research demonstrates how  best to fight Climate Change. Adaptation.
Of course this story has yet to attract any media attention.
